1100 - Adrian IV was born in Hertfordshire, England.
1137 - Elected as abbot. His actions as abbot made way for complaints against him in Rome. It reached the attention of Pope Eugene and appointed him cardinal bishop.
1152-1154 - Went to Scandinavia as a papal legate in-charge of organizing the affairs of the archbishop of Trondheim.
1154-1159 - Upon the death of Pope Anastasius IV, he became pope on December 4, 1154. Adrian IV crowned the Emperor at Saint Peter on June 18, 1155. During his reign as pope, he issued a papal bull, Laudabiliter, making Ireland part of the English Monarch. He died on September 1, 1159.
